Ingredients
Dough
1 package (about 1/4 ounce) active dry yeast
1 cup warm milk (about 110°F / 43°C)
2 tablespoons granulated sugar
2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
1/2 teaspoon salt
2 1/2 to 3 cups all-purpose flour
Sweet Topping
1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
1 cup granulated sugar
2 tablespoons ground cinnamon
Optional Glaze
1 cup powdered sugar
2–3 tablespoons milk or cream
1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
Optional Cream Cheese Icing
4 oz cream cheese, softened
1 cup powdered sugar
1–2 tablespoons milk or cream
1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
Instructions
Step 1: Prepare the Dough
In a small bowl, dissolve the yeast and 1 tablespoon of sugar in the warm milk. Let it sit for about 5–10 minutes, or until foamy.
In a large bowl, combine the remaining sugar, melted butter, and salt. Add the yeast mixture and stir to combine. Gradually add flour, 1/2 cup at a time, mixing until a soft dough forms.
Turn the dough out onto a lightly floured surface and knead for about 5 minutes, until smooth and elastic. Place the dough in a lightly greased bowl, cover, and let rise for 1 hour, or until doubled in size.
Step 2: Shape the Pizza
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Punch down the dough and roll it out into a large circle or rectangle about 1/4-inch thick. Transfer the dough to a greased pizza pan or baking sheet.
Step 3: Add the Sweet Topping
Brush the melted butter evenly over the surface of the dough. In a small bowl, mix together the sugar and cinnamon. Sprinkle the cinnamon-sugar mixture generously over the buttered dough.
Step 4: Bake
Bake the pizza for 15–20 minutes, or until the crust is golden and cooked through.
Step 5: Add Glaze or Icing (Optional)
For a simple glaze: In a small bowl, whisk together the powdered sugar, milk (or cream), and vanilla extract until smooth. Drizzle over the warm pizza.
For cream cheese icing: Beat the softened cream cheese, powdered sugar, milk (or cream), and vanilla extract until smooth. Spread or drizzle over the cooled or slightly warm pizza.
Let the pizza cool for a few minutes before slicing.
Tips for Best Results
For extra softness, use warm milk and make sure your yeast is fresh.
You can substitute brown sugar for part of the granulated sugar for deeper caramel-like flavor.
Add raisins, chopped nuts, or small chocolate chips before baking if desired.
Serve warm for the best gooey texture.

Storage
Store any leftovers covered at room temperature for up to 2 days. Reheat gently in the oven or microwave before serving if desired.
